WebMay 13, 2015 · Called Medically Managed Intensive Inpatient Services for adolescents and adults, this level of care offers 24-hour nursing care and daily physician care for severe, unstable problems in ASAM Dimensions 1, 2 or 3. Counseling is available 16 hours a day to engage patients in treatment. For more information on how Pasadena ... WebThere are two main types of structured outpatient treatment: intensive outpatient (IOP) and partial hospitalization (PHP). They are distinguished by the number of treatment hours: IOP consists of at least six hours each week for adolescents and nine hours each week for adults. PHP consists of at least 20 hours each week.
